Vivo Y78 (t1) and Vivo Y78m (t1): Affordable 5G Smartphones with MediaTek Dimensity 6020 SoC

In the ever-evolving world of smartphones, Vivo has once again made its mark by launching two budget-friendly 5G smartphones – the Vivo Y78 (t1) and Vivo Y78m (t1) in its domestic market. These new additions to the Y-series lineup come as successors to the Vivo Y78 and the Vivo Y78m, which were introduced just a few months ago in China.

MediaTek Dimensity 6020 SoC: Powering the T1 Versions

The most noteworthy feature of the Vivo Y78 (t1) and Vivo Y78m (t1) is their MediaTek Dimensity 6020 processor. This chipset, similar to the Dimensity 700, falls into the entry-level category within MediaTek’s Dimensity lineup. Impressive Display and Camera

Both the Vivo Y78 (t1) and Vivo Y78m (t1) boast a 60Hz LCD display with Full HD+ resolution and a remarkable 1500:1 contrast ratio. This ensures that your visual experience is crisp and vibrant. On the camera front, these smartphones feature a 50MP rear camera and an 8MP selfie camera, promising impressive photography capabilities.

Security at Your Fingertips

To enhance security, Vivo has equipped these latest Y-series smartphones with a side-mounted fingerprint scanner. This feature ensures that your device remains secure while providing easy access to your smartphone.

Long-lasting Battery and Fast Charging

Battery life is always a crucial consideration for smartphone users. Vivo addresses this concern with a generous 5000mAh battery that powers both the Y78 (t1) and Y78m (t1). Moreover, the inclusion of 44W fast charging support ensures that you spend less time tethered to a charger and more time enjoying your device.

Price and Availability

The Vivo Y78 (t1) and Vivo Y78m (t1) come in a single configuration – 12GB of RAM and 256GB of internal storage. With a price tag of RMB 1,999 (approximately Rs 22,800), these smartphones offer incredible value for money. As of now, they are available for purchase in China, with no official word on their global availability.

Specifications at a Glance

Here’s a quick overview of the key specifications and features of the Vivo Y78 (t1) and Vivo Y78m (t1):

  • Display: 6.64-inch LCD display, Full HD+ resolution, 60Hz refresh rate, 240Hz touch sampling rate, 1500:1 contrast ratio, and 100% DCI-P3 color gamut.
  • Processor: MediaTek Dimensity 6020 with Mali G57 GPU.
  • Memory and Storage: 12GB LPDDR4X RAM, 8GB extended RAM, and 256GB UFS 2.2 internal storage.
  • Software: OriginOS 3, based on Android 13.
  • Cameras: 50MP primary rear camera with f/1.8 aperture, 2MP blur camera, and an LED flash. Front camera: 8MP selfie camera with f/2.0 aperture.
  • Battery and Charging: 5000mAh battery, 44W FlashCharge fast charging, USB Type-C port.
  • Security: Side-mounted fingerprint scanner.
  • Audio: 3.5mm audio jack.
  • Weight: 190 grams.
  • Dimensions: Vivo Y78 (t1) – 164.06 × 76.17 × ~8mm and Vivo Y78m (t1) – 164.06 × 76.17 × 7.98mm.
  • Connectivity: Dual-SIM, 5G, WiFi, Bluetooth 5.1, GPS, Glonass, Galileo, BeiDou, and USB 2.0.
  • Color Options: Vivo Y78 (t1) – Phoenix Feather Gold, Jade Porcelain Green, and Haoye Black. Vivo Y78m (t1) – Glazed Blue and Haoye Black.
